About Ching-Yih Lin

Ching-Yih Lin is a scholar working on Cancer Research, Family Practice and Oncology, having authored 28 papers that have together received 589 indexed citations. Recurring topics across this work include Cholangiocarcinoma and Gallbladder Cancer Studies (4 papers), Cancer-related Molecular Pathways (4 papers) and Cancer-related gene regulation (4 papers). The work is most often cited by research in Endocrinology (73 citations), Cancer Research (133 citations) and Oncology (123 citations). Ching-Yih Lin has collaborated with scholars based in Taiwan, Hong Kong and United States. Frequent co-authors include Chien‐Feng Li, Chung‐Hsi Hsing, Sung-Wei Lee, Hsuan-Ying Huang, Ming-Jen Sheu, Yow-Ling Shiue, Li-Ching Lin, Yu-Feng Tian, Hung-Jen Tang and Li‐Tzong Chen. Their work appears in journals such as Stroke, Emerging infectious diseases and Journal of General Internal Medicine.
